2010-10-04 20 views

Répondre

0

Vous pouvez toujours regarder à la source d'information sur Tomcat. Comme la plupart des applications multi-thread dans Java, il est construit autour d'un pool de threads avec les travailleurs. Je ne suis pas sûr de Websphere mais je pense que c'est similaire à Tomcats. Impossible de répondre pour IIS ...

2

IIS utilise également des pools de threads. Une bonne référence est le travail effectué par Intel (code source disponible) pour faire cela sur Windows et Linux. Microsoft vient de faire la même chose dans le noyau Windows (la même chose, les paramètres par défaut d'origine inclus). L'un des problèmes de cette approche (exclusion de l'implémentation) est le surcoût du mécanisme (dynamique) du pool de threads: il est censé croître avec la demande, mais la façon dont il le fait va à l'encontre du but.

Pour une bonne comparaison des meilleurs modèles disponibles (et éprouvées), voir:

www.wikivs.com/wiki/G-WAN_vs_Nginx